{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,12,24]],"date-time":"2025-12-24T12:29:28Z","timestamp":1766579368700},"reference-count":42,"publisher":"Elsevier BV","issue":"1-2","license":[{"start":{"date-parts":[[1984,1,1]],"date-time":"1984-01-01T00:00:00Z","timestamp":441763200000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/www.elsevier.com\/tdm\/userlicense\/1.0\/"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Information Processing &amp; Management"],"published-print":{"date-parts":[[1984,1]]},"DOI":"10.1016\/0306-4573(84)90041-4","type":"journal-article","created":{"date-parts":[[2002,10,8]],"date-time":"2002-10-08T14:05:40Z","timestamp":1034085940000},"page":"81-96","source":"Crossref","is-referenced-by-count":15,"title":["Psychological perspectives for software science"],"prefix":"10.1016","volume":"20","author":[{"given":"B.","family":"Curtis","sequence":"first","affiliation":[]},{"given":"I.","family":"Forman","sequence":"additional","affiliation":[]},{"given":"R.","family":"Brooks","sequence":"additional","affiliation":[]},{"given":"E.","family":"Soloway","sequence":"additional","affiliation":[]},{"given":"K.","family":"Ehrlich","sequence":"additional","affiliation":[]}],"member":"78","reference":[{"key":"10.1016\/0306-4573(84)90041-4_BIB1","series-title":"Elements of Software Science","author":"Halstead","year":"1977"},{"issue":"1","key":"10.1016\/0306-4573(84)90041-4_BIB2","doi-asserted-by":"crossref","first-page":"3","DOI":"10.1145\/356715.356717","article-title":"A review and evaluation of software science","volume":"10","author":"Fitzsimmons","year":"1978","journal-title":"ACM Comput. Surveys"},{"key":"10.1016\/0306-4573(84)90041-4_BIB3","series-title":"Proc. Workshop on Quantitative Software Models of Reliability, Complexity, and Cost","first-page":"95","article-title":"search of software complexity","author":"Curtis","year":"1980"},{"key":"10.1016\/0306-4573(84)90041-4_BIB4","doi-asserted-by":"crossref","unstructured":"V.Y. Shen, S.D. Conte and H.E. Dunsmore, Software science revisited: A critical analysis of the theory and its empirical support. IEEE Trans. Software Engng, in press.","DOI":"10.1109\/TSE.1983.236460"},{"key":"10.1016\/0306-4573(84)90041-4_BIB5","series-title":"Studies in Long Term Memory","first-page":"3","article-title":"The magic number seven after fifteen years","author":"Broadbent","year":"1975"},{"key":"10.1016\/0306-4573(84)90041-4_BIB6","doi-asserted-by":"crossref","first-page":"81","DOI":"10.1037\/h0043158","article-title":"The magical number even, plus or minus two: Some limits on our capacity for processing information","volume":"63","author":"Miller","year":"1956","journal-title":"Psychological Rev."},{"issue":"2","key":"10.1016\/0306-4573(84)90041-4_BIB7","doi-asserted-by":"crossref","first-page":"623","DOI":"10.1111\/j.1749-6632.1967.tb55012.x","article-title":"The fine structure of psychological time","volume":"138","author":"Stroud","year":"1967","journal-title":"Ann. N.Y. Acad. Sci."},{"key":"10.1016\/0306-4573(84)90041-4_BIB8","series-title":"Tech. Rep. 392","article-title":"An exploratory study of the cognitive structures underlying the comprehension of software design problems","author":"Atwood","year":"1979"},{"key":"10.1016\/0306-4573(84)90041-4_BIB9","series-title":"The Representation of Meaning in Memory","author":"Kintsch","year":"1974"},{"key":"10.1016\/0306-4573(84)90041-4_BIB10","series-title":"Tech. Rep. TR-78-A21","article-title":"Cognitive structures in the comprehension and design of computer programs: An investigation of computer program debugging","author":"Atwood","year":"1978"},{"issue":"1","key":"10.1016\/0306-4573(84)90041-4_BIB11","doi-asserted-by":"crossref","first-page":"55","DOI":"10.1016\/0010-0285(73)90004-2","article-title":"Perception in chess","volume":"4","author":"Chase","year":"1973","journal-title":"Cognitive Psychology"},{"issue":"4","key":"10.1016\/0306-4573(84)90041-4_BIB12","doi-asserted-by":"crossref","first-page":"422","DOI":"10.3758\/BF03197568","article-title":"Problem solving and the development of abstract categories in programming languages","volume":"9","author":"Adelson","year":"1981","journal-title":"Memory Cognition"},{"key":"10.1016\/0306-4573(84)90041-4_BIB13","doi-asserted-by":"crossref","first-page":"307","DOI":"10.1016\/0010-0285(81)90012-8","article-title":"Knowledge organization and skill differences in computer programming","volume":"13","author":"McKeithen","year":"1981","journal-title":"Cognitive Psychology"},{"key":"10.1016\/0306-4573(84)90041-4_BIB14","doi-asserted-by":"crossref","first-page":"465","DOI":"10.1016\/S0020-7373(77)80014-X","article-title":"Measuring computer program quality and comprehension","volume":"9","author":"Shneiderman","year":"1977","journal-title":"Int. J. Man-Machine Studies"},{"key":"10.1016\/0306-4573(84)90041-4_BIB15","first-page":"52","article-title":"Tapping into tacit programming knowledge","author":"Soloway","year":"1982"},{"key":"10.1016\/0306-4573(84)90041-4_BIB16","doi-asserted-by":"crossref","first-page":"737","DOI":"10.1016\/S0020-7373(77)80039-4","article-title":"Toward a theory of cognitive processes in computer programming","volume":"9","author":"Brooks","year":"1977","journal-title":"Int. J. Man-Machine Studies"},{"key":"10.1016\/0306-4573(84)90041-4_BIB17","series-title":"Human Problem Solving","author":"Newell","year":"1972"},{"key":"10.1016\/0306-4573(84)90041-4_BIB18","series-title":"Proc. Fourth Int. Conf. Software Engng","first-page":"356","article-title":"Third time charm: stronger prediction of programmer performance by software complexity metrics","author":"Curtis","year":"1979"},{"key":"10.1016\/0306-4573(84)90041-4_BIB19","series-title":"Proc. COMPSAC'80","first-page":"505","article-title":"Experimental evaluation of on-line program construction","author":"Sheppard","year":"1980"},{"key":"10.1016\/0306-4573(84)90041-4_BIB20","doi-asserted-by":"crossref","first-page":"308","DOI":"10.1109\/TSE.1976.233837","article-title":"A complexity measure","volume":"2","author":"McCabe","year":"1976","journal-title":"IEEE Trans. Software Engng"},{"issue":"3","key":"10.1016\/0306-4573(84)90041-4_BIB21","doi-asserted-by":"crossref","first-page":"187","DOI":"10.1109\/TSE.1978.231497","article-title":"Program complexity and programmer productivity","volume":"4","author":"Chen","year":"1978","journal-title":"IEEE Trans. Software Engng"},{"issue":"1","key":"10.1016\/0306-4573(84)90041-4_BIB22","doi-asserted-by":"crossref","first-page":"45","DOI":"10.1109\/TSE.1979.226497","article-title":"A measure of control flow complexity in program text","volume":"5","author":"Woodward","year":"1979","journal-title":"IEEE Trans. Software Engng"},{"issue":"12","key":"10.1016\/0306-4573(84)90041-4_BIB23","doi-asserted-by":"crossref","first-page":"41","DOI":"10.1109\/MC.1979.1658575","article-title":"Modern coding practices and programmer performance","volume":"12","author":"Sheppard","year":"1979","journal-title":"Computer"},{"key":"10.1016\/0306-4573(84)90041-4_BIB24","doi-asserted-by":"crossref","first-page":"61","DOI":"10.1016\/S0020-7373(76)80010-7","article-title":"An experiment for the evaluation of language features","volume":"8","author":"Gannon","year":"1976","journal-title":"Inf. J. Man-Machine Studies"},{"issue":"8","key":"10.1016\/0306-4573(84)90041-4_BIB25","doi-asserted-by":"crossref","first-page":"584","DOI":"10.1145\/359763.359800","article-title":"An experimental evaluation of data type conventions","volume":"20","author":"Gannon","year":"1977","journal-title":"Commun. ACM"},{"issue":"1","key":"10.1016\/0306-4573(84)90041-4_BIB26","doi-asserted-by":"crossref","first-page":"55","DOI":"10.1145\/358315.358391","article-title":"Control flow and data structure documentation: Two experiments","volume":"25","author":"Shneiderman","year":"1982","journal-title":"Commun. ACM"},{"issue":"7","key":"10.1016\/0306-4573(84)90041-4_BIB27","doi-asserted-by":"crossref","first-page":"446","DOI":"10.1145\/358557.358577","article-title":"Programmers use slices when debugging","volume":"25","author":"Weiser","year":"1982","journal-title":"Commun. ACM"},{"issue":"4","key":"10.1016\/0306-4573(84)90041-4_BIB28","doi-asserted-by":"crossref","first-page":"372","DOI":"10.1147\/sj.204.0372","article-title":"A perspective on software science","volume":"20","author":"Christensen","year":"1981","journal-title":"IBM Systems J."},{"key":"10.1016\/0306-4573(84)90041-4_BIB29","series-title":"Structured Programming: Theory and Practice","author":"Linger","year":"1979"},{"key":"10.1016\/0306-4573(84)90041-4_BIB30","series-title":"Tech. Rep. FSC-72-6012","article-title":"Mathematical foundations of structured programming","author":"Mills","year":"1972"},{"key":"10.1016\/0306-4573(84)90041-4_BIB31","series-title":"Doctoral Dissertation","article-title":"A study of computer program structure","author":"Maddux","year":"1975"},{"key":"10.1016\/0306-4573(84)90041-4_BIB32","series-title":"Proc. Sixth Int. Conf. Software Engng","first-page":"386","article-title":"Global data flow analysis by decomposition into primes","author":"Forman","year":"1982"},{"key":"10.1016\/0306-4573(84)90041-4_BIB33","doi-asserted-by":"crossref","unstructured":"E. Soloway, J. Bonar and K. Ehrlich, Cognitive strategies and looping constructs: an empirical study. Commun. ACH in press.","DOI":"10.1145\/182.358436"},{"issue":"5","key":"10.1016\/0306-4573(84)90041-4_BIB34","doi-asserted-by":"crossref","first-page":"510","DOI":"10.1109\/TSE.1981.231113","article-title":"Software structure metrics based on information flow","volume":"7","author":"Henry","year":"1981","journal-title":"IEEE Trans. Software Engng"},{"key":"10.1016\/0306-4573(84)90041-4_BIB35","first-page":"995","article-title":"A measure of software complexity","volume":"48","author":"Chapin","year":"1979","journal-title":"Proc. Nat. Computer Conf."},{"key":"10.1016\/0306-4573(84)90041-4_BIB36","series-title":"Proc. of COMPSAC' 80","first-page":"146","article-title":"Control flow, data flow, and program complexity","author":"Oviedo","year":"1980"},{"key":"10.1016\/0306-4573(84)90041-4_BIB37","series-title":"Master's Thesis","article-title":"A hybrid metric to measure software complexity","author":"Harrison","year":"1981"},{"key":"10.1016\/0306-4573(84)90041-4_BIB38","series-title":"Composite \/ Structured Design.","author":"Myers","year":"1978"},{"key":"10.1016\/0306-4573(84)90041-4_BIB39","doi-asserted-by":"crossref","unstructured":"N. Coulter, Software science and cognitive psychology. IEEE Trans. Software Engng in press.","DOI":"10.1109\/TSE.1983.236461"},{"issue":"12","key":"10.1016\/0306-4573(84)90041-4_BIB40","doi-asserted-by":"crossref","first-page":"50","DOI":"10.1109\/MC.1979.1658576","article-title":"Data referencing: An empirical investigation","volume":"12","author":"Dunsmore","year":"1979","journal-title":"Computer"},{"issue":"9","key":"10.1016\/0306-4573(84)90041-4_BIB41","doi-asserted-by":"crossref","first-page":"65","DOI":"10.1109\/MC.1982.1654138","article-title":"Applying software complexity metrics to maintenance","volume":"15","author":"Harrison","year":"1982","journal-title":"Computer"},{"key":"10.1016\/0306-4573(84)90041-4_BIB42","series-title":"Doctoral Dissertation","article-title":"On the decomposition of programs into primes","author":"Forman","year":"1979"}],"container-title":["Information Processing &amp; Management"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/api.elsevier.com\/content\/article\/PII:0306457384900414?httpAccept=text\/xml","content-type":"text\/xml","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/api.elsevier.com\/content\/article\/PII:0306457384900414?httpAccept=text\/plain","content-type":"text\/plain","content-version":"vor","intended-application":"text-mining"}],"deposited":{"date-parts":[[2019,4,10]],"date-time":"2019-04-10T05:20:31Z","timestamp":1554873631000},"score":1,"resource":{"primary":{"URL":"https:\/\/linkinghub.elsevier.com\/retrieve\/pii\/0306457384900414"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[1984,1]]},"references-count":42,"journal-issue":{"issue":"1-2","published-print":{"date-parts":[[1984,1]]}},"alternative-id":["0306457384900414"],"URL":"https:\/\/doi.org\/10.1016\/0306-4573(84)90041-4","relation":{},"ISSN":["0306-4573"],"issn-type":[{"value":"0306-4573","type":"print"}],"subject":[],"published":{"date-parts":[[1984,1]]}}}